Obituary: Domenic Francis Vaccaro Jr., 73, of Guilford

Hot rod enthusiast, biker, mechanic, and business owner, he was clever and full to the brim with knowledge gained through life experiences.

November 1st, 2023, Domenic Francis Vaccaro Jr, 73, of Guilford, CT, passed away peacefully with family by his side. Early that morning Domenic ended his long fight through a bout of sickness and was reunited with his mother (Caroline D’Ambrosio Vaccaro) and father (Domenic Francis Vaccaro Sr.).

Born December 8th, 1949 to Caroline and Domenic Vaccaro Sr., Domenic lived his adventurous young life in Hamden, CT with his two siblings Gaetano Thomas Vaccaro and Carol Ann Gaetano along with many aunts, uncles, cousins, and friends nearby.

After graduating from Hamden High School, Domenic completed the two year program at the Connecticut School of Electronics. These studies would serve him well later in life.

Domenic took a special interest in cars at a very young age. One of his most cherished memories was building a T-Bucket Hot rod from just the motor. Dom’s love for hot rods and cars lead him to become a mechanic for over 15 years, surrounding himself with his passion.

Along with his love for cars Dom enjoyed riding up the coast on his Harley with his close friends. Before Domenic became a family man and retired his riding garb, he and some close friends founded the Shoreline Street Rods, putting on hot rod events in the area and raising money for local businesses. When describing his time in the Shoreline Street Rods Dom would say it felt like a life time ago but, as his close friends and family know, it left a lasting impact on his life, accompanied by a lot of crazy stories.

The technical skills he gained as a mechanic in combination with his exceptional intelligence brought him to his true career path as an owner and operator of Shoreline Computers. In 1983 Domenic and his wife Donna Marie (Ficorilli) Vaccaro founded Shoreline Computers, which they ran for over 30 years. Computers being a challenge that most were afraid to tackle at the time didn’t stop Dom’s technical mind, and curiosity for how things worked.

Some would say building and operating Shoreline Computers was a part of Domenic’s greatest accomplishments. He would tell you otherwise. Forever proud of his 3 children, Domenic would proclaim his true greatest accomplishments were his girls, Danielle Marie Vaccaro Russell, Deanna Marie Vaccaro, and Dana Marie Vaccaro. Domenic was also joyfully “Grampa” to his one grandchild Owen Russell.

Dom was a hard worker, strong willed, and stubborn at times, but he also had an enormous heart and was a strong conversationalist with a dry sense of humor. He was clever and full to the brim with knowledge gained through all of his life experiences and titles: Hot rod enthusiast, Biker, Mechanic, and Business owner.

Dom was predeceased by father Domenic F Vaccaro Sr., Mother Caroline D’Ambrosio, and sister Carol Ann Gaetano.

He is survived by wife Donna Marie Ficorilli Vaccaro, Brother Gaetano Thomas Vaccaro, and 3 children Danielle Marie Vaccaro Russell, Deanna Marie Vaccaro, and Dana Marie Vaccaro.

He is also survived by 12 nieces and nephews, 4 great nephews, and many of his cousins and aunts and uncles.

Dom's family will receive visitors at Shoreline Cremation 425 Main St East Haven, CT on Tuesday November 21, 2023 from 5:30PM-8:00PM. A short prayer service will be held at 745. Burial will be private and at the convenience of his family.
